Command Description
TIME hh:mm:ss Set/Display system time.
DATE yyyy:mm:dd Set/Display system date.
WPAR Weather parameter message.
CHEC Displays calibrator test signal.
ZERO Displays zero and noise test status.
CAL Calibrator_frequency Calibration.
CONF Password Updates configuration.
WSET PRW reference values.
CLEAN Sets clean references.
BAUD Rate Commn._type Baud rate setting
(Rate 300, 1200, 2400, 4800, 9600)
(Communication type E (7E1) or N
(8N1))
DRY ON Sets RAINCAP
®
dry offset.
WET ON Sets RAINCAP
®
wet scale.
ACAL Analog output calibration.
BLSC Background luminance scale / enable.
RESET Hardware reset by watchdog.
MES
After opening the line for operator commands (see section Entering and
Exiting the Command Mode on page 49), a data message can be
displayed using the MES command. Refer to section Message Types on
page 50 for message type descriptions.
The command format is the following:
MES Message_number
The valid range is 0 ... 7.
For example, when choosing the data message number 0, type the
following:
>MES 0
AMES
The AMES command defines the message, which PWD22/52 transmits
as the automatic message or as the default polled message. Refer to
section Automatic Message Sending on page 54.
